AI Opportunity & Readiness Assessment

Everyone has AI opinions and pilot projects, but no shared view of which use cases are actually worth pursuing, or whether the data and governance foundations can support them.

A prioritized set of AI use cases matched to business value and technical feasibility, plus a clear-eyed view of what your foundations can support today.

What we deliver

  • Structured use-case discovery and prioritization workshops with business and technical stakeholders
  • AI maturity diagnostic across data, infrastructure, security, and governance readiness
  • A value-versus-feasibility prioritization of candidate use cases
  • A build-vs-buy-vs-partner recommendation for your highest-priority use cases
  • An executive-ready business case and roadmap

How the engagement works

Typical duration: 3–6 weeks

01

Discover

Workshops to surface and document candidate AI use cases across the business.

02

Diagnose

Assess data, infrastructure, security, and governance readiness against those use cases.

03

Prioritize

Score use cases on business value and feasibility to build a realistic sequence.

04

Recommend

Deliver a roadmap with clear next steps — including where a secure prototype makes sense first.
